Jean-Pierre Famose is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Developmental and Educational Psychology and Applied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jean-Pierre Famose has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 564 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Social Psychology, 10 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ology and 7 papers in Applied Psychology. Recurrent topics in Jean-Pierre Famose’s work include Motivation and Self-Concept in Sports (14 papers), Sport Psychology and Performance (9 papers) and Behavioral Health and Interventions (5 papers). Jean-Pierre Famose is often cited by papers focused on Motivation and Self-Concept in Sports (14 papers), Sport Psychology and Performance (9 papers) and Behavioral Health and Interventions (5 papers). Jean-Pierre Famose collaborates with scholars based in France, Canada and Australia. Jean-Pierre Famose's co-authors include Philippe Sarrazin, François Cury, Stuart Biddle, Herbert W. Marsh, Charles Martin‐Krumm, Christopher Peterson, Marc Durand, Kathleen A. Martin Ginis, Guillaume R. Coudevylle and Paul Fontayne and has published in prestigious journals such as Personality and Individual Differences, Journal of Sport and Exercise Psychology and British Journal of Educational Psychology.
